Being able to identify the signs of gum disease is crucial to avoiding more severe dental issues later on.

Bleeding or swollen gums are among the most common early warning signs of gum disease. These symptoms may result from several factors, including the accumulation of plaque, hormonal shifts, or inadequate oral hygiene. If you encounter any discomfort or notice these signs during your oral hygiene routine, it is advisable to seek the guidance of a qualified dentist.

The progression of gum disease typically occurs in two main stages: gingivitis and periodontitis. Gingivitis, characterized by gum inflammation, leads to swelling and mild pain but is generally manageable and reversible with the right care. However, untreated gingivitis can advance to periodontitis, a more severe condition that damages the supporting structures of teeth and might even result in tooth loss.

Combatting gum disease requires a multifaceted strategy that includes regular dental visits and tailored hygiene practices. To maintain gum health, individuals should consistently brush their teeth twice a day, floss daily, attend routine dental cleanings, consume a nutritious diet that benefits gum health, and refrain from using tobacco products, as these significantly increase the risk of gum disease.
